RAD (Refundable Accommodation Deposit) is a lump-sum payment for aged care homes. It is fully refundable when the resident leaves, as long as there are no outstanding fees.

Aged Care Home

Cooinda Aged Care

Lithgow, NSW 2790
Cooinda has been an important community asset for Lithgow since 1968. The home has seen various additions and upgrades over the past 50 years and the recent addition of a brand new 36 bed wing signals the exciting next stage of development for Cooinda.Overview Cooinda opened its doors in 1968 as a 25 bed hostel called Cooinda Aged People’s Homes. Nearby Tanderra was officially opened in March 1991 and the 40 bed facility was soon at capacity. Eight beds were added in 2001 bringing the total to 48 care beds. Cooinda underwent a major re-fit in 2004 adding ensuites to all rooms and two new wings of 12 beds each. In 2019 building began on Stage 1 of the new development with the new lodge to accommodate 36 new ensuite rooms with state of the art facilities. Room Options 84 Rooms, all single with private ensuites. 12 bed secure dementia wing. Team Structure Our team consists of clinical staff and specialists, including registered nurses and personal care assistants available on-call, 24-hours a day. A leisure and lifestyle officer arranges activities and therapy. Team members are passionate, caring and friendly and go above and beyond to build a genuine rapport with residents and their family members. Care Structure We offer one of the most comprehensive ranges of services including: Residential aged care Palliative care Respite care Secure Dementia care Provided Services With attention to the complete health and wellbeing of our residents, the services we offer combine specialist care with quality of life. Beyond our standard care offerings, further services accommodate specific needs of residents. Dedicated specialists like dietitians, podiatrists and speech therapists make frequent visits, along with physiotherapists for mobility and pain management. We also have a visiting dental service and hearing specialists that come to the facility as required. Food & Diet Healthy and balanced meal choices are always available and prepared fresh on-site. Meals can also be tailored to fit any dietary requirements. Activities & Excursions Entertainment is coordinated by the leisure and lifestyle officer who looks after events and activities that are planned over a social calendar.
